Development package for Okara soon: CM
LAHORE:Chief Minister Sardar Usman Buzdar visited Okara and offered fateha at the tomb of Mir Chakar Rind Baloch at Satghara.
Talking to the media, the CM said the phase-I of Satghara Road had been completed and the phase-II would also be completed very soon. He said a heavy package had been prepared for Okara that would be announced very soon.
The CM also viewed the beautification projects and inaugurated plantation campaigns by planting a tree in the district. He issued directions to the officers concerned on public complaints and said construction of Syedwala link road be completed as soon as possible. He also assured the public that the Okara City DHQ Hospital would be upgraded to A-grade hospital.
At the city rest house while the CM was departing in his car, an elderly woman came in front of his vehicle weeping badly.
The CM listened to the woman and directed DPO Faisal Shahazad to solve her problem immediately. The CM pleased the journalists by short talk about the journalists’ colony. The CM also planted a tree in the rest house enclosure. At a short notice of CM’s arrival, the administration had arranged to clean the city roads.
The district administration and police made excellent security arrangements during the CM’s visit. Provincial Minister for Human Rights Augustin Ijaz Alam, PTI District General Secretary Chaudhry Tariq Irshad, West Punjab PTI Worker’s Ittehad President Rao Muhammad Wajdaanur Rahman, party workers and the elite remained present with the CM.
APP ADDS: The chief minister also paid surprise visits to Mian Channu and Khanewal cities to check the cleanliness situation and performance of the administration.During a stopover at Mian Channu on way to Multan, CM visited different parts of the city and checked urban facilities.
Later, the chief minister drove to Khanewal city where he visited People’s Colony and other areas.He expressed his pleasure saying that he was happy to note better cleanliness in Mian Channu and Khanewal cities and urban facilities. He said that deputy commissioner Khanewal Agha Zaheer Abbas Sherazi and administration deserves commendation for better cleanliness in the two cities.
Later, the chief minister reached Khanewal circuit house where he opened a monsoon plantation by planting a sapling there. He met with PTI workers and leaders and promised to solve problems being faced by the people. He said that he was visiting different districts and towns for better insight into people’s problems and reiterated commitment to resolve them on priority. Later, the CM proceeded to Multan.
